版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)
文檔簡介
2026年軟件開發(fā)(前端開發(fā))考題及答案
(考試時間:90分鐘滿分100分)班級______姓名______第I卷(選擇題共40分)答題要求:以下每題都有四個選項,其中只有一個選項是正確的,請將正確選項的序號填在題后的括號內(nèi)。(總共20題,每題2分)w1.以下哪種技術(shù)主要用于將網(wǎng)頁中的樣式與結(jié)構(gòu)分離?()A.HTMLB.CSSC.JavaScriptD.PHPw2.下列關(guān)于HTML標(biāo)簽的說法,錯誤的是()A.<p>標(biāo)簽用于定義段落B.<a>標(biāo)簽用于創(chuàng)建超鏈接C.<img>標(biāo)簽的src屬性用于指定圖片的路徑D.<input>標(biāo)簽只能用于創(chuàng)建文本輸入框w3.在CSS中,設(shè)置元素背景顏色的屬性是()A.colorB.background-colorC.bgcolorD.text-colorw4.以下哪種選擇器可以選中所有的段落元素?()A.pB.pC..pD.[p]w5.若要使一個元素在頁面中水平居中顯示,以下哪種CSS屬性組合可以實現(xiàn)?()A.margin:0auto;B.text-align:center;C.float:center;D.display:flex;justify-content:center;w6.JavaScript中,用于獲取用戶輸入值的方法是()A.getValue()B.inputValue()C.prompt()D.read()w7.以下代碼在JavaScript中會輸出什么?```javascriptvarnum=5;console.log(num++);```A.5B.6C.4D.程序報錯w8.在JavaScript中,判斷一個變量是否為數(shù)組的方法是()A.typeofB.instanceofC.isArray()D.arrayType()w9.以下哪種事件類型常用于監(jiān)聽元素的點擊事件?()A.clickB.mouseoverC.keydownD.changew10.若要在頁面加載完成后執(zhí)行一段JavaScript代碼,應(yīng)使用以下哪個事件?()A.loadB.readyC.DOMContentLoadedD.onloadw11.在前端開發(fā)中,用于將JSON數(shù)據(jù)轉(zhuǎn)換為JavaScript對象的方法是()A.parse()B.stringify()C.toJSON()D.fromJSON()w12.以下哪種布局方式常用于實現(xiàn)多列布局?()A.浮動布局B.定位布局C.彈性布局D.表格布局w13.在CSS中,設(shè)置元素透明度的屬性是()A.opacityB.transparentC.alphaD.visibilityw14.若要使一個元素具有圓角邊框,應(yīng)使用以下哪個CSS屬性?()A.border-radiusB.border-roundC.border-curveD.border-anglew15.以下哪種技術(shù)用于在網(wǎng)頁中嵌入視頻?()A.<video>標(biāo)簽B.<audio>標(biāo)簽C.<embed>標(biāo)簽D.<iframe>標(biāo)簽w16.在JavaScript中,以下哪種數(shù)據(jù)類型可以表示任意值?()A.NumberB.StringC.ObjectD.Anyw17.若要對一個數(shù)組進(jìn)行排序,在JavaScript中可以使用以下哪個方法?()A.sort()B.reverse()C.order()D.arrange()w18.以下哪種選擇器可以選中元素的第一個子元素?()A.:firstB.:first-childC.firstD.first-of-typew19.在CSS中,設(shè)置元素字體大小的屬性是()A.font-sizeB.text-sizeC.sizeD.font-heightw20.若要在網(wǎng)頁中創(chuàng)建一個下拉菜單,應(yīng)使用以下哪種HTML元素?()A.<select>B.<option>C.<textarea>D.<inputtype="dropdown">第II卷(非選擇題共60分)w21.(10分)簡述CSS盒模型的組成部分,并說明各部分的作用。w22.(10分)寫出一段JavaScript代碼,實現(xiàn)計算1到100的整數(shù)之和。w23.(10分)在HTML中創(chuàng)建一個簡單的表單,包含用戶名、密碼和提交按鈕,并說明如何通過JavaScript獲取表單數(shù)據(jù)。w24.(15分)閱讀以下材料:隨著互聯(lián)網(wǎng)的發(fā)展,前端開發(fā)技術(shù)不斷演進(jìn)。響應(yīng)式設(shè)計成為了前端開發(fā)的重要趨勢。響應(yīng)式設(shè)計能夠使網(wǎng)頁在不同的設(shè)備屏幕尺寸上都能呈現(xiàn)出良好的視覺效果和用戶體驗。例如,一個電商網(wǎng)站,在手機(jī)、平板和電腦上都能自適應(yīng)屏幕大小,方便用戶購物。問題:請闡述響應(yīng)式設(shè)計的原理,并說明實現(xiàn)響應(yīng)式設(shè)計主要使用哪些技術(shù)手段。w25.(15分)閱讀以下材料:當(dāng)前,前端開發(fā)領(lǐng)域?qū)π阅軆?yōu)化的要求越來越高。優(yōu)化前端性能可以提高網(wǎng)頁的加載速度,減少用戶等待時間。比如,合理壓縮圖片、合并CSS和JavaScript文件等操作都有助于提升性能。問題:請列舉至少三種前端性能優(yōu)化的方法,并簡要說明每種方法的作用。答案:w1.Bw2.Dw3.Bw4.Aw5.Aw6.Cw7.Aw8.Bw9.Aw10.Cw11.Aw12.Cw13.Aw14.Aw15.Aw16.Cw17.Aw18.Bw19.Aw20.Aw21.CSS盒模型由內(nèi)容區(qū)、內(nèi)邊距、邊框和外邊距組成。內(nèi)容區(qū)用于顯示元素的實際內(nèi)容;內(nèi)邊距在內(nèi)容區(qū)周圍創(chuàng)建空白區(qū)域,使內(nèi)容與邊框有一定距離;邊框圍繞在內(nèi)邊距和內(nèi)容區(qū)外部,起到界定元素范圍的作用;外邊距在元素周圍創(chuàng)建額外的空白區(qū)域,用于分隔元素與其他元素。w22.```javascriptvarsum=0;for(vari=1;i<=100;i++){sum+=i;}console.log(sum);```w23.```html<!DOCTYPEhtml><html><head><metacharset="UTF-8"><title>表單示例</title></head><body><formid="myForm"><labelfor="username">用戶名:</label><inputtype="text"id="username"name="username"><br><labelfor="password">密碼:</label><inputtype="password"id="password"name="password"><br><inputtype="submit"value="提交"></form><script>document.getElementById('myForm').addEventListener('submit',function(event){event.preventDefault();varusername=document.getElementById('username').value;varpassword=document.getElementById('password').value;console.log('用戶名:'+username+',密碼:'+password);});</script></body></html>```通過獲取表單元素的value屬性來獲取表單數(shù)據(jù)。w24.響應(yīng)式設(shè)計的原理是通過媒體查詢和彈性布局等技術(shù),根據(jù)不同的設(shè)備屏幕尺寸、分辨率和設(shè)備類型等條件,動態(tài)地調(diào)整網(wǎng)頁的布局和樣式。實現(xiàn)響應(yīng)式設(shè)計主要使用以下技術(shù)手段:媒體查詢,用于檢測設(shè)備的屏幕特性并據(jù)此應(yīng)用不同的CSS樣式;彈性布局(Flexbox)和網(wǎng)格布局(Grid),能夠方便地實現(xiàn)頁面元素的靈活排列和自適
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 生物標(biāo)志物在藥物臨床試驗中的臨床轉(zhuǎn)化策略-1
- 生物材料細(xì)胞相容性優(yōu)化策略研究
- 生物制劑治療的安全性監(jiān)測要點
- 冶金地質(zhì)財務(wù)部會計崗位考試題集含答案
- 會計師面試題集及答案參考
- 深度解析(2026)《GBT 19560-2025煤的高壓等溫吸附試驗方法 》
- 深度解析(2026)GBT 19466.4-2016塑料 差示掃描量熱法(DSC) 第4部分:比熱容的測定
- 深度解析(2026)《GBT 19405.2-2003表面安裝技術(shù) 第2部分表面安裝元器件的運輸和貯存條件 應(yīng)用指南》
- 企業(yè)培訓(xùn)師面試題及課程開發(fā)方法含答案
- 深度解析(2026)《GBT 19230.5-2003評價汽油清凈劑使用效果的試驗方法 第5部分 汽油清凈劑對汽油機(jī)進(jìn)氣閥和燃燒室沉積物生成傾向影響的發(fā)動機(jī)臺架試驗方法(Ford 2.3L方法)》
- JG/T 255-2020內(nèi)置遮陽中空玻璃制品
- JG/T 254-2015建筑用遮陽軟卷簾
- TCNFPIA1003-2022采暖用人造板及其制品中甲醛釋放限量
- 大健康產(chǎn)業(yè)可行性研究報告
- 腸易激綜合征中西醫(yī)結(jié)合診療專家共識(2025)解讀課件
- 庫存周轉(zhuǎn)率提升計劃
- 護(hù)理部競聘副主任
- 《統(tǒng)計學(xué)-基于Excel》(第 4 版)課件 賈俊平 第5-9章 概率分布- 時間序列分析和預(yù)測
- 中國計量大學(xué)《文科數(shù)學(xué)》2021-2022學(xué)年第一學(xué)期期末試卷
- 中國普通食物營養(yǎng)成分表(修正版)
- 20道長鑫存儲設(shè)備工程師崗位常見面試問題含HR常問問題考察點及參考回答
評論
0/150
提交評論